About 29 Edison Drive
29 Edison Drive is a one-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Upton, Northampton, Northampton (NN5 4AB). It has a recorded floor area of 35 m² (around 377 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2016) returns a B (score 81), comfortably above the UK average.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from February 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. At 35 m² this is the 9th smallest of 20 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 32–130 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to B, with this unit at the top.
Last sale on file: £120,000 in February 2022.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 89% of similar EPCs). Across 2000–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.4%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£319/sq ft) was about 46.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
